Three Credits This senior-level course is designed to present the responsibilities of the athletic trainer as an educator and administrator. Ideas of learning theory, learning styles, and instructional strategies will be presented. The evolving role of athletic training in the United States health-care system will be discussed. Prerequisite: ATHT 205
